Transaction c9608551826c86481c4759b9439503bf56ffabe529377838bfc2268b474813a1
1 Input
1 Output
-
c9608551826c86481c4759b9439503bf56ffabe529377838bfc2268b474813a1:0
- value
- 1046673
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 70a7d4a0f23a4dda50ff7e688cbfa71ea1934d51 OP_EQUAL
- address
- 3Bxgf6sDNBqAWMitCuqXK3r7DKwRHvuGP2